THE ONLY PININFARINA-BODIED 1963 CORVETTE "RONDINE" CONCEPT TO BE SOLD AT BARRETT-JACKSON AUCTION


SCOTTSDALE, Ariz. -

The world's only 1963 Chevrolet Corvette Coupe Speciale "Rondine" (Ron-di-nay) will be sold at No Reserve during the 37th Annual Barrett-Jackson Collector Car Event on Jan. 12-20, 2008, in Scottsdale, Ariz.

Penned by design legend Tom Tjaarda while he was at the world-renown Pininfarina design house in Italy, the Corvette "Rondine" was built for the 1963 Paris Auto Show and was preserved at the Pininfarina Museum.
